【非エンジニア向け】ChatGPTを使うためにPythonはこれだけ覚えれば良い
ChatGPTの特徴として、自然な言語を作ることが可能なことがありますが、同様にプログラミングも生成するのが得意です。エンジニアでは無い人も少しコードが理解できるだけで、ChatGPTがある時代では、思い描いているツールなどを楽に作ることができるようになります。
自分だけの営業ツールの作成、特定の仕事を自動化、情報収集を効率化したり、など夢が広がります。
そこで今回はChatGPTでプログラミングにも挑戦したいと思っている人が一番最初に躓く、そもそもどうやってプログラミングって実行するの?ってところから解説をしていきます。
まずは簡単なコードから試してみよう
まずはチャットGPTに簡単な計算のPythonのプログラミングを教えてもらいましょう。例えば以下は1から10までを計算するPythonコードです。
# 1から10までの合計を計算するPythonコード
total = sum(range(1, 11))
print(total)
これをどうにかして実行をしていきたいと思います。まずはPythonを動かすにはパソコンにPythonをインストールしてあげましょう。
Pythonのインストール
インストールされていない場合は、Python公式サイトからダウンロードしてインストールします。最新のPythonを選択してインストールを実行していきましょう。
コードエディタを使ってコードを保存しよう
これでパソコンでPythonが動く状態となりましたが、まだ実行するコードが保存されていません。そこでPythonのコードを保存するためのコードエディタをインストールしていきます。
難しく聞こえるかもしれませんが単なる「メモ帳」だと思ってもらえれば大丈夫です。便利なテキストエディタだと思ってもらえれば問題ありません。
Visual Studio Code (VS Code) のダウンロード方法は以下の通りです。
公式サイトにアクセスする: VS Codeの公式サイト(https://code.visualstudio.com/)にアクセスします。
ダウンロードする: ホームページには、「Download for Windows」、「Download for macOS」など、使用しているOSに応じたダウンロードオプションが表示されます。あなたのOSをクリックします。
インストーラーの実行: ダウンロードしたインストーラーを開き、画面の指示に従ってインストールを完了します。Windowsでは、ダウンロードした.exeファイルを実行し、インストールプロセスを進めます。Macでは、.zipファイルを解凍して得られた.appファイルを「アプリケーション」フォルダにドラッグします。
VS Codeの起動: インストールが完了したら、VS Codeを起動し、コーディングを始めることができます。
起動できたら、まずは保存したい目的のフォルダを開いていきましょう。メニューから「フォルダ」→「開く」を押下して、開きたいフォルダを選択していきましょう。ここでは例に「Python」というフォルダを開いていきます。
フォルダが開けたら、左上のフォルダ名が表示されている箇所で、一番左のアイコン「新しいファイルの作成」を押して「test.py」と入力してみましょう。
そうすると以下のように、フォルダの中にファイルが作られました。.pyというのはpythonの拡張子で、画像ファイルのjpegとかの様なものです。
そうするとテキスト入力フォームが出てくるので先ほど作った計算式を入れていきましょう。入力ができたら、「ファイル」→「保存」でファイルを保存しておきましょう。
Pythonを実行しよう
コードが書かれたファイルを保存したら、ターミナル(Mac)またはコマンドプロンプト(Windows)を開き、Pythonスクリプトが保存されているディレクトリに移動します。まずは「cd 」と入力して、ファイルが保存されているフォルダをターミナルか、コマンドプロンプトにドラッグ&ドロップしてください。エンターを押すことで、特定のフォルダに移動することができます。
こうすることで後は実行するだけです。先ほど作成した「test.py」を実行していきます。以下のように記載して実行してみてください。
python test.py
そうすと「1〜10の和」を表示することができました。Pythonはこのように保存して実行するだけで動きます。
色々なことをChatGPTにお願いしてみよう
よし、これからプログラミングを勉強だ、って思ったあなた、違います。もうプログラミングはChatGPTがやってくれます。あなたは少しずつ簡単なものから指示しながら、少しずつ思い通りのツールを作れるか試していけば良いんです。
お願いしていると、うまくプログラミングのコードを返してくれなかったりl、エラーになったりします。そういうことをChatGPTに聞きながら解決をしていくことで、自然とプログラミングにも詳しくなってくるので大丈夫です。わからないことがあれば必ずChatGPTがわかりやすく教えてくれてあなたの成長を助けてくれるはずです。
慣れてくると以下みたいなツールも簡単に作ることができるようになります。
みなさんもいろんなツールを使いながら、Pythonの面白い世界に足を踏み入れてみてください。